    Background of the Ukraine Conflict

    The origins of the Ukraine conflict can be traced back to 2014 when Russia annexed Crimea, a move widely condemned by the international community. Following this event, pro-Russian separatists in eastern Ukraine, particularly in the Donbas region, clashed with Ukrainian forces, leading to a prolonged and devastating war.

    Key Events Leading to the Conflict

    • 2013: Protests erupt in Ukraine over a trade agreement with the European Union, leading to the ousting of President Viktor Yanukovych.
    • 2014: Russia annexes Crimea, citing the protection of ethnic Russians as justification.
    • 2014: Fighting breaks out in Donbas between Ukrainian forces and separatist groups supported by Russia.

    These events set the stage for a conflict that continues to affect millions of people, with significant humanitarian and geopolitical consequences.

  • Sanctions and Economic Pressure

    One of the primary tools used by the United States under Trump's leadership was the imposition of sanctions on Russia. These measures were designed to pressure Moscow into reversing its actions in Ukraine.

    Impact of Sanctions

    • Restrictions on Russian financial institutions and energy companies.
    • Travel bans and asset freezes for individuals involved in the annexation of Crimea.
    • Economic challenges for Russia, but limited success in altering its behavior in Ukraine.

    Military Support to Ukraine

    In addition to diplomatic efforts and sanctions, Trump's administration provided military assistance to Ukraine. This support included training programs, equipment, and intelligence sharing to enhance Ukraine's defense capabilities.

    Key Military Aid Initiatives

    • Supply of Javelin anti-tank missiles to counter Russian-backed forces.
    • Training programs for Ukrainian military personnel.
    • Increased cooperation in cybersecurity and intelligence operations.
